What is Social Bookmarking?
Wikipedia defines Social bookmarking as a mechanism that:
“allows user to save links to web pages that they want to remember and/or share only with specified people or groups, shared only inside certain networks, or another combination of public and private domains. The allowed people can usually view these bookmarks chronologically, by category or tags, or via a search engine.”
.
What does this mean for you?
Social bookmarks allow you to:
- create a centralised archive of bookmarks independent of a specific desktop computer
- manually tag, describe and organise content based upon your understanding of the content rather than relying upon search engine algorithms
- bookmark content priror to its indexing by search engines
- rank referenced media based upon the number of times that it has b een bookmarked or approved by users. This can be a useful metric when trying to understand the relevance of the article or search results
- have a conversation/discussion since some social media websites allow users to leave comments about referenced material.
